In 2013, BMW will bring to market their first mass-production electric vehicle. Dubbed i3, the Megacity EV is the first model to emerge under the Project i umbrella, a BMW initiative that started five years ago.

Wireless charging your electric vehicle might be closer to reality that you think. A recent press release issued by Siemens reports on a partnership with BMW to charge future electric vehicles.
BMW is emphasizing once again its commitment for the upcoming BMW i electric vehicles. A report by Automotive News Europe confirms that BMW AG has hired former Opel product chief and lead engineer for Chevy Volt, Frank Weber.

In an interview for Automotive News, Ian Robertson, member of the BMW board responsible for sales and marketing, said BMW aims to sell at least 30,000 units of its i3 electric vehicle a year beginning in 2014.
